China Provides 200 Million Birr Interest-Free Loan for Development Projects through ETCA In September of 2012, the Chinese government gave a 256 million ETB monetary grant (Record ID#30238) and a soft loan totaling 23 million USD to Ethiopia. The loan provided for 200 million ETB in the form of an interest-free loan.
The money is for the support of development activities within the country, but it is unclear as to which projects will be financed. This financing is part of an Economic and Technical Cooperation Agreement (ETCA) (Record ID#60179).
The agreement was officially signed on October 29, 2012, by State Minister of Finance and Economic Affairs, Ahmed Shide, and Charge d'Affairs at the Chinese Embassy, Wei Hontian.
Since loan terms for the interest-free loan are unavailable, AidData has set maturity period to 20-years by default and grace period to 10-years by default per China's Foreign Assistance White Paper (http://www.cidca.gov.cn/2018-08/06/c_129925064_3.htm) which states that the maturity period of interest-free loans is 20-years, with a drawdown period of 5-years, grace period of 5-years, and repayment over 10-years. AidData treats the drawdown period as providing 5-years of additional grace.
